    EFCC Pledges Support for Jigawa Anti-Corruption Agency

    EditorBy EditorFebruary 7, 2025Updated:February 7, 2025No Comments3 Mins Read
    Facebook Twitter Telegram WhatsApp
    IMG 20250207 WA0006

    Ibrahim Ibrahim

    The Executive Chairman of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C), Ola Olukoyede, has pledged to support the Jigawa State Public Complaints and Anti-Corruption Commission (JG-PCACC) in training and capacity building to enhance its effectiveness.

    This was contained in a statement signed by the JG-PCACC spokesman issued to newsmen.

    He said Olukoyede made this commitment in Abuja while receiving a delegation from the JG-PCACC, led by its Chairman, Barrister Salisu Abdu.

    Expressing his satisfaction with the establishment of the state’s anti-graft agency, the EFCC chairman noted that its presence in Jigawa would ease the commission’s workload at the federal level.

    “The more agencies we have tackling corruption, the less challenging the problem becomes. If, at the state level, you can monitor government spending and oversee MDAs, it will significantly reduce our burden at the federal level. I welcome this initiative and the establishment of your agency,” Olukoyede stated.

    Emphasizing the importance of collaboration, the EFCC chairman assured JG-PCACC of continuous support, saying, “We are always willing to collaborate because we share a common mandate. We will provide the necessary assistance and synergy to ensure the success of your commission.”

    Olukoyede, however, advised Barrister Abdu to remain steadfast in his duties despite potential resistance. “You may be the most criticized person in your state for taking on this responsibility, but stay focused. Keep your conscience clear before God and man, and remain committed to your mandate,” he urged.

    He further stressed the importance of integrity, warning that ethical compromises could undermine the agency’s effectiveness. “Once you start compromising on ethics, it is only a matter of time before you lose credibility. Your team must understand the weight of the responsibility before you,” he cautioned.

    Speaking earlier, Barrister Abdu highlighted the purpose of the visit, stating that the JG-PCACC sought to identify areas for collaboration with the EFCC.

    “Our commission has a dual mandate: to receive public complaints and to investigate and resolve issues affecting the public, including corruption. However, as a new agency, we lack the expertise to conduct thorough anti-corruption investigations. We need support to strengthen our capacity in this area,” he explained.

    He noted that JG-PCACC might eventually handle corruption-related prosecutions, which often intersect with economic crimes. “We believe that our lawyers and prosecutors can benefit from training through your academy or investigation department to enhance their prosecution skills,” he added.

    Abdu also emphasized the need for information sharing between both agencies. “The establishment of the JG-PCACC does not override the EFCC’s mandate in Jigawa State. However, we can assist by providing crucial information that may aid EFCC investigations into economic crimes within the state,” he stated.

    In addition, he sought EFCC’s support in administrative development and institutional structuring to help the newly established commission build a strong foundation.
